Lindsey Grandison is a scholar working on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ience, Behavioral Neuroscience and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, Lindsey Grandison has authored 40 papers receiving a total of 2.0k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 22 papers in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ience, 12 papers in Behavioral Neuroscience and 11 papers in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in Lindsey Grandison’s work include Neuropeptides and Animal Physiology (12 papers), Stress Responses and Cortisol (12 papers) and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(10 papers). Lindsey Grandison is often cited by papers focused on Neuropeptides and Animal Physiology (12 papers), Stress Responses and Cortisol (12 papers) and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(10 papers). Lindsey Grandison collaborates with scholars based in United States, Sweden and Italy. Lindsey Grandison's co-authors include Alessandro Guidotti, J. Meites, Sandra Ceccatelli, Anna Marie Camoratto, Mario Baraldi, Donald W. Pfaff, Lee‐Ming Kow, Eva Ahlbom, Robert J. Mioduszewski and Boris Zhivotovsky and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Journal of Biological Chemistry and The Journal of Clinical Endocrinology & Metabolism.
